Why It Matters

The Renal Panel provides a comprehensive assessment of kidney filtration, protein balance, and immune-related kidney health. In addition to traditional kidney function markers, this panel evaluates complement proteins and light chain ratios that may reveal immune-mediated kidney injury, inflammatory processes, or early signs of disorders affecting renal function before significant damage occurs.

Who Should Get It

Recommended for individuals with high blood pressure, diabetes, lupus, chronic inflammatory conditions, family history of kidney disease, unexplained swelling, abnormal urination, or suspected renal dysfunction. It is also valuable for monitoring patients at increased risk for kidney-related complications.

How This Panel Is Used

Physicians use the Renal Panel to assess kidney filtration, evaluate immune-related renal injury, investigate abnormal protein findings, and monitor progression of kidney disease or treatment response. It is commonly ordered during nephrology, metabolic, and autoimmune evaluations.
